Unusual ruling lands politico in jail

Santo Domingo.- In an unusual ruling handed down Monday night by National District Permanent Attention judge Ariella Soriano, pro-government PRSC party senior leader José del Carmen Cruz was remanded to 3-month pretrial detention at La Victoria prison, charged with forging labels on medicines sold across the country.

Cruz had been arrested Wednesday during a raid of a warehouse he owns, where drug labels and other items were seized, after an investigation conducted by the National District Office of the Prosecutor’s Intellectual Property unit.

The arrest warrant for the accused was issued once the Public Health Ministry confirmed the reports that expiration dates on medications were being changed.

The country’s justice system is notoriously known for failing to incarcerate senior politicians regardless of the severity of their crimes.
